首页 > 前端自动化工具grunt和fis那个更好?

前端自动化工具grunt和fis那个更好?

本人初进前端。无意中看到了前端自动化工具,好像很流的样纸,想要研究一下。在网上搜的话发现了两个相关的grunt和fis,不知该研究那个。


简简单单用gulp就已经足够,如果需要把整个项目或者更多东西自动化fis3 还是不错的..就是配置复杂,参数多,看着头晕罢了.


感觉gulp最好,grunt第二,fis没用过,不知道


没有好与不好,选择适合自己业务场景的。客观说,grunt灵活易用,fis也不差,但是度厂出品,有些方面更适合自己的业务。6月底fis3要发布,个人感觉简单好多,题主可以根据官方demo尝试一下两者再做选择!


grunt更成熟


我想说gulp好。。。可以试试去~ 附上链接 gulp


gulp也不错


那要看Yeoman给我提供的是啥 呵呵!


glup


coolie 也是不错的,是一款前端开发构建工具。可以不需要安装任何插件的情况下:

http://coolie.ydr.me/


嗯,又到了选择洋货和国产的时候了。

这块的轮子比较多,其中国外grunt、gulp比较有名,国内fis2比较有名。

不严格的说呢,三个都差不多。毕竟都是前端的脚手架。

如果你非要选一个呢,还是有许多的可以看看的。

插件

grunt最多,gulp其二,fis2第三。问题来了,我要这么多插件干嘛呢?所以就常规使用上来说,三者没有什么差异。但要是写一个插件呢?我觉得gulp的最好写,写的最舒服。

上手难度

grunt和gulp并排,fis2放后面。说实话,fis2不是那么一下子就上是有原因的,毕竟内置的东西比较多,配置自然就比较多。grunt和gulp要一个个的自己装插件,但好歹自己能知道自己手上要配什么。反正我看着官网上的视频用fis2的时候,第一次没有搞明白,但这个因人而异。

重量级

显然,grunt和gulp相比于fis2轻量许多。很多的时候只做一些单一的工作。比如jquery的开发就是用grunt加个版本号,做个requirejs到原生js转换什么的。fis2做的事情相当的多,甚至内置了PHP和JAVA的开发环境(当然要配置一下),内置HTTP服务器。所以,一些小任务就用grunt和gulp好了,做个静态站点什么的。但你要是做一个线上环境复杂的系统,还是用fis2好了。

个人喜好

都用过就知道喜欢用哪个了。我不用grunt就是因为他慢,gulp比他快。fis2我也不怎么用,因为用的机会不多,很多时候前端其实是想多了,像http://guides.rubyonrails.org/asset_pipeline.html这样的解决方案已经太成熟。

【热门文章】
【热门文章】